The Bushido was a code for the Samurai to live by. It taught the Samurai to be fearless in battle and kind to family and elders. There were seven main virtues that the Samurai were expected to maintain: justice, courage, benevolence, respect, honesty, honor, and loyalty.

A constitution is an aggregate of fundamental principles or established precedents that constitute the legal basis of a polity, organisation or other type of entity and commonly determine how that entity is to be governed.[1]
When these principles are written down into a single document or set of legal documents, those documents may be said to embody a written constitution; if they are encompassed in a single comprehensive document, it is said to embody a codified constitution. Some constitutions (such as that of the United Kingdom) are uncodified, but written in numerous fundamental Acts of a legislature, court cases or treaties.[2]
Constitutions concern different levels of organizations, from sovereign countries to companies and unincorporated associations. A treaty which establishes an international organization is also its constitution, in that it would define how that organization is constituted. Within states, a constitution defines the principles upon which the state is based, the procedure in which laws are made and by whom. There were a number of routes to take to California. Chinese miners sailed across the Pacific Ocean, spending up to two months making the trip in small boats. The three main routes used by American gold seekers were the Oregon -California Trail, the Cape Horn route, and the Panama shortcut.

What is Nebraska legislature?The legislature of the U.S. state of Nebraska is known as the Nebraska Legislature, or Unicameral. The Nebraska State Capitol in Lincoln is where the legislature convenes. The Nebraska Legislature has 49 "senators," making it the smallest state legislature in the US.The Nebraska Legislature is a unicameral legislature, not divided into two houses like the legislatures of the other 49 U.S. states and the U.S. Congress. It is likewise nonpartisan and does not formally recognize the political party memberships of its members.In 1937, the inaugural session of the new unicameral Legislature was held. Although the organization is officially known as the "Nebraska Legislature," during the first session of the Legislature, a resolution was enacted officially designating members as "senators."
